The daily reality

Manual trading asks you to process more than any one person can, calmly

Day trading rewards speed and punishes hesitation, yet the amount of data crossing a screen in a single session keeps growing. Price feeds, order books, news alerts and sentiment shifts arrive faster than most traders can weigh them objectively, and fatigue sets in exactly when decisions matter most.

Clover Kapithave was built around a simple observation: the hardest part of trading isn't finding information, it's filtering it without letting emotion fill the gaps.

  • 01

    Information Overload

    Dozens of signals competing for attention at once make it difficult to isolate the moves that actually matter before the window closes.

  • 02

    Execution Lag

    The time spent interpreting data is time the market keeps moving. Even a well-reasoned decision can arrive too late to capture the edge it identified.

Core capability

How the AI supports the decision, not just the data

Each feature is designed to shorten the distance between market movement and a considered response, while keeping the reasoning visible.

01

Predictive Analytics

The model continuously scores incoming price and volume data against historical volatility patterns, flagging shifts that tend to precede meaningful moves rather than reacting only after they occur.

02

Risk Mitigation

Stop-loss and position-size suggestions are calculated from projected volatility ranges, not fixed rules of thumb, so exposure adjusts automatically as market conditions change through the session.

03

Daily Transparency

Every trading day closes with a plain-language performance report showing which signals fired, how the market actually behaved, and where the model's calls held up or fell short.

No black box

The Clover Kapithave methodology, explained rather than assumed

Predictive signals are only useful if they can be checked. Every model used in Clover Kapithave is back-tested against multi-year historical data before it goes live, and its assumptions are documented rather than hidden behind a results screen.

  1. Back-test against historical volatility. New models are run against past market conditions to measure how they would have performed, not just whether they would have.
  2. Validate against live, unseen data. A holdout period confirms the model behaves consistently once real-time conditions replace historical ones.
  3. Generate the daily report. At close, every signal issued that day is compared against actual price action and compiled into a report you can read in minutes.
